This lecture discusses some themes from my most recent book, concentrating on a philosophical meditation about the connections between beauty and justice, ethics and poetics in architecture, both in practice and in education. I will try to show how the assumed opposition between a quest for beauty and that for the common good is a false presumption that stems form a misunderstanding of the nature of architectural value and meaning for societies throughout history. The talk offers suggestions as to how this negative polarization can be avoided in our present condition. This reflection is urgent in view of our complex political environment and the prevailing obsession with digital tools and formal novelty for its own sake, often at the expense of a serious consideration of the cultural roots of architecture that are, by necessity, a necessary precondition for its significance.
